- - {Transmission Initiated} - -



[COMM-ID]: Commander Kingston, Alexander S.
[RECEIVER-ID]: ESRD Reporting Center ; LIBCENTCOM
[SUBJECT]: Cpt. Hope Yellowstone ; Disinfection updates

[PRIORITY]: Omega - Very High
[ENCRYPTION]: ESRD Alpha




Tidings.

Recently I've been the pleasant aid to a former LSF agent named Hope Yellowstone, code name 'Sierra Omega'. She came to be in my presence via a heavily infested Defiant-class gunship christened the Black Watch which, alongside Captain Henderson and the crew of the South Dakota, was removed as a threat and Yellowstone brought aboard the then commanding Mt. Hood. Since then she's been moved to a medical wing on board the L.N.S. Utah, having recently gone through heavy nomad disinfection and recovery. As of right now, her status is improving. Captain DeGrange came in herself to inspect her, to which I can only assume she had a pleased look. I will continue to monitor her and attend to her requirements.

Ms. Yellowstone's vessel, the L.N.S. Black Watch, was completed in 815 A.S., launched later that same year and given her first operation a year later. The vessel was tasked to scout the system of Omicron Iota, intercepted en route by an infected task force, and subsequently lost contact. She appeared recently near Norfolk, the ship's computer following every guideline it was given. The ship was boarded by Foxtrot team, recovering Yellowstone, the crew deceased already, and making their way out. Captain Henderson ordered for the ship's destruction, prompting the AI to fire back. So far the only survivor of the ship is Captain Yellowstone, and the ship's boarding and destruction is only known to Naval eyes. With hope, and time, I'm betting Ms. Yellowstone will enjoy the retirement she's long overdue.

On another note, the teams aboard the Utah have recently uncovered some relatively new information regarding disinfection and incubi power.
From my team's analysis, the disinfection method pioneered by ex-Primary Commander Avery Reeves, when brought to a high enough density, is usable on those infested with more mature nomad incubi. These incubi can be identified by their complete control over the body of the infestee, with marginal control of their mind as well. However, infestees, such as Ms. Yellowstone mentioned above, can show signs of conflict against the invader. When in control these incubi are capable of relatively strong telekinetic powers, as well as mind alterations such as hallucinations and optical illusions.

Commander Kingston, out.



- - {Transmission Terminated} - -
